You appear to be a bot. Output may be restricted
Description
Usage
PluralFormsTest::test_regression( $lang, $nplurals, $expression );
Parameters
- $lang
- ( mixed ) required –
- $nplurals
- ( mixed ) required –
- $expression
- ( mixed ) required –
Returns
void
Source
File name: wordpress-develop-tests/phpunit/tests/pomo/pluralForms.php
Lines:
1 to 18 of 18
public function test_regression( $lang, $nplurals, $expression ) { require_once dirname( dirname( __DIR__ ) ) . '/includes/plural-form-function.php'; $parenthesized = self::parenthesize_plural_expression( $expression ); $old_style = tests_make_plural_form_function( $nplurals, $parenthesized ); $plural_forms = new Plural_Forms( $expression ); $generated_old = array(); $generated_new = array(); foreach ( range( 0, 200 ) as $i ) { $generated_old[] = $old_style( $i ); $generated_new[] = $plural_forms->get( $i ); } $this->assertSame( $generated_old, $generated_new ); }